Output 901ea44563fd3c8819561d264c7b6e059fc9a752772757b565bb3e71aea61921:9

value
21406
script pubkey
OP_0 OP_PUSHBYTES_20 38bbaa54f0c13e9ea74fe3e75fa2ebec8ff5be0d
address
bc1q8za6548scylfaf60u0n4lghtaj8lt0sdwpjlxs
transaction
901ea44563fd3c8819561d264c7b6e059fc9a752772757b565bb3e71aea61921
spent
true